It is the ratio of a line segment cut into two pieces of different lengths such that the ratio of the whole segment to that of the longer segment is equal to the ratio of the longer segment to the shorter segment.

A kind of problem-solving or learning, which takes place instantaneously by comprehending the various aspects of an issue in spite of going through trial and error procedure is termed as insight learning. The given case is a clear illustration of insight learning. This form of learning takes place if one finds a novel way to solve an issue without the help of any other elements.
